#225d69 hex color
In a RGB color space, hex #225d69 is composed of 13.3% red, 36.5% green and 41.2%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 67.6% cyan, 11.4% magenta, 0% yellow and 58.8% black. It has a hue angle of 190.1 degrees, a saturation of 51.1% and a lightness of 27.3%. #225d69 color hex could be obtained by blending #44bad2 with #000000. Closest websafe color is: #336666.

● #225d69 color description : Very dark cyan.
The hexadecimal color #225d69 has RGB values of R:34, G:93, B:105 and CMYK values of C:0.68, M:0.11, Y:0, K:0.59. Its decimal value is 2252137.
